Knowing When To Sell: A Guide For Phuket Villa Owners
Insights

Deciding when to sell your Phuket villa isn’t simply about waiting for prices to peak. Demand, tourism, infrastructure, rental performance, new developments, and buyer preferences can all affect the best time to sell.

This guide explores three signals that may help you determine when to bring your property to market and position it competitively among other luxury villas for sale in Phuket.

1. Increasing Demand for Luxury Villas

Demand for luxury villas in Phuket has remained active, driven by international lifestyle buyers, expats, and investors. It’s also worth mentioning that many international buyers first discover Phuket as tourists before returning to purchase a second home, relocate, or invest after experiencing the island's lifestyle.

This demand can create favorable selling conditions for owners, particularly in established areas with convenient access to beaches, dining, schools, and everyday services.

To take advantage of this increasing demand, showcase both your villa's lifestyle appeal and its investment potential. Highlight features such as its architectural design, location, views, ownership structure, and the development’s shared facilities.

If your villa has been used to generate rental income, a documented rental history with occupancy figures, returns, management arrangements, and seasonal performance can strengthen its appeal among investors.

2. Rising Property Prices

Beyond tourism, Phuket is growing into a residential destination. Combined with continued buyer demand and the limited supply of land in sought-after areas due to the island's development regulations, this has contributed to stronger pricing across the luxury villa market.

For some owners, rising property values provide an opportunity to realize years of capital appreciation and reinvest elsewhere or move on to the next chapter of their lives.

Before listing your luxury villa for sale in Phuket, compare its likely selling price with recent transactions and competing properties. You should also account for purchase costs, improvements, taxes, professional fees, and any rental income you'll forgo when estimating your potential return.

3. Infrastructure Improvements and New Developments

Ongoing improvements to transportation networks, public amenities, and new residential and commercial developments can make different parts of Phuket more attractive places for long-term living. This can lead to increased investment in the area, as new restaurants, retail centers, schools, healthcare facilities, branded residences, and other services open that make daily life more convenient.

If your Phuket luxury villa benefits from these changes, you should mention them in your listing’s description, including both amenities and confirmed upcoming projects—from international schools and hospitals to leading lifestyle malls and family-friendly destinations.

Prospective buyers often have different priorities when comparing properties. Families may value proximity to international schools, while retirees may place greater importance on healthcare.

While new residential projects tend to attract attention, your existing villa may still offer advantages such as a larger plot with mature landscaping, immediate availability, or an established rental record that newer villa projects can’t yet provide.

Tips for Making a Successful Sale in Phuket

Even when market conditions are favorable, the right strategy is essential for successfully selling your luxury villa in Phuket.

TIP 1: Begin with a realistic asking price based on recent comparable sales, current competition, your villa's location and condition, and prevailing market demand. An inflated asking price can reduce early interest and make the property difficult to reposition later.

TIP 2: Before listing, make sure to prepare your ownership documents, permits, maintenance records, and any other relevant paperwork. Having these readily available gives prospective buyers greater confidence in the property's legal status and helps make the sales process smoother.

TIP 3: Completing minor repairs, improving the landscaping, and investing in professional photography and video tours can create a strong first impression. High-quality visuals help showcase the property's best features and encourage more prospective buyers to arrange a viewing.

TIP 4: Among competing luxury villas for sale in Phuket, clear positioning can make a significant difference. Focus on the qualities that genuinely distinguish your villa—whether that's privacy, sea views, plot size, architectural design, rental performance, or year-round livability—and market the property to buyers who are most likely to value them.

Government Incentives and Low Interest Rates

Monitor government measures that may improve conditions for property transactions by reducing certain costs, strengthening buyer confidence, or making Thailand more attractive to investors and long-stay residents.

Thailand's policy rate was also maintained at 1.00% in June 2026. However, actual mortgage rates and lending criteria still depend on each bank and applicant. While this is more relevant to Thai nationals than international buyers, lower financing costs can still widen the pool of prospective buyers for luxury villas in Phuket.

Frequently Asked Questions About Selling a Luxury Villa in Phuket

What are the benefits of selling my luxury villa in Phuket?

Selling may allow you to realize capital gains, release equity, reduce ongoing maintenance costs, or reinvest in another property or development. The result depends on your purchase price, current market value, taxes, fees, and selling costs. An experienced Phuket real estate agent can help you assess the timing, position the villa effectively, and identify suitable buyers.

How can I determine the value of my luxury villa in Phuket?

Several factors influence your villa's value, including location, land and built area, views, access, condition, age, title structure, amenities, upgrades, rental history, and recent sales of similar luxury villas. A comparative market analysis using recent sales and competing listings can help establish a realistic asking price.

What are the most important things to consider when selling my luxury villa in Phuket?

Key considerations include pricing, property condition, ownership documents, taxes, fees, marketing strategy, negotiation terms, and your preferred timeline. You should also decide whether repairs, staging, or updated photography are needed before listing. A real estate agent can guide you through these steps and help reduce delays during the sale.

How can I find the best buyer for my luxury villa in Phuket?

Work with a real estate agent who understands Phuket’s luxury market and can market your villa to the right audience. The best buyer isn’t always the one making the highest initial offer. Financial capability, purchase motivation, and the ability to complete the transaction should be considered.
